排序方式: 共有176条查询结果,搜索用时 484 毫秒
1.
云的选择和构建以及云上应用在业务和管理层面的贯通是发电企业在信息化建设过程中急需解决的两大难题。本文介绍了云计算的分类和私有云的技术优势,确认私有云是发电企业的最佳、必须且唯一选择;分析了虚拟化技术、大规模数据存储与管理技术、动态资源调度与管理技术、微服务和容器技术等私有云发展的关键技术及其特点,提出“虚拟化+微服务+Docker”模式的发电企业私有云构建方案;基于私有云开发一体化平台,将发电企业生命周期内的各种生产与管理信息系统进行整合,实现云上应用在业务和管理层面的贯通,满足应用层、管理层、决策层的各级应用需求,同时支持未来应用功能的扩充,为未来企业级私有云化应用积累技术经验。 相似文献
2.
孙强强 《自动化技术与应用》2023,(8):6-9
针对Docker集群访问量具有随机性和不确定性的问题,在提出基于多指标灰色负载预测基础上,通过增加或减少应用容器的方式,实现集群任务的弹性调度,实现集群应用性能和负载均衡。实验结果表明,所提出的基于多指标灰色负载预测算法的弹性任务调度策略,可适应web应用的动态变化,保证高负载状态下应用可即时响应,低负载状态下集群的资源利用率最高。 相似文献
3.
在现有OpenStack云平台与Docker容器技术的集成方案中,基于容器初始资源请求的调度模型由于未充分考虑容器运行时的实际资源使用情况,导致资源利用率较低。为满足云计算领域的高资源利用率和低成本需求,构建基于OpenStack云平台的Docker调度模型(DSM),将其与OpenStack的Keystone、Glance以及Neutron组件的API进行交互,获取创建容器所需的镜像、网络等资源,同时调用Docker Engine提供的API部署容器,对容器生命周期进行高效灵活管控。通过融合初始化模块、资源实时感知模块、容器调度模块、资源实时监测模块和容器迁移模块,并在容器调度模块中利用资源可用度评估与优先级决策调度机制为容器选择最优的计算节点,实现OpenStack云平台中资源的高效利用。实验结果表明,与经典Nova-Docker和Yun集成方案采用的调度模型相比,DSM调度模型在CPU和内存利用率上至少提升38.54、30.17个百分点和38.40、28.69个百分点。 相似文献
4.
针对Hadoop集群部署方式过程繁琐复杂、耗时费力、运维难度大,并且不利于集群的快速扩展的问题,提出一种结合Docker容器化技术快速、简单、灵活部署集群的解决方案。该方案综合利用了Docker在应用分发和Ambari进行集群管理的优势,把Ambari及其运行环境和配置构建成Docker Image,并把多节点容器的运行和Hadoop的部署过程写成Shell脚本。只需一条命令,即可实现跨平台的任意节点Hadoop集群的自动化安装部署。实验证明,该方案简单可靠并极大的提高了集群部署的效率。这有利于科研和数据分析人员将更多精力用于其他相关工作。 相似文献
5.
《武汉大学学报(工学版)》2019,(7):651-658
基于微服务特性和其在Docker容器中的应用,提出了基于请求频次和响应时间的容器自动扩缩容策略.不同于传统基于阈值扩容策略中使用单一系统指标,通过对微服务REST API访问的监控,使用应用级指标请求频次和响应时间,定量描述应用特征.通过测试得到不同大小容器规格与服务请求频次、响应时间的关系数据.在应用部署时,可根据服务所需请求频次选择合适的容器资源配置,在应用扩容时,可将响应时间作为扩容阈值.实验验证,该扩容策略可在满足服务SLA(响应时间等)的同时,在应用部署与扩容过程中最大化地利用计算资源. 相似文献
6.
《电子技术与软件工程》2016,(10)
Docker是基于Go语言实现的云开源项目,诞生于2013年初,最初发起者是dotCloud公司。Docker自开源后受到广泛关注和讨论,目前已有多个相关项目,逐渐形成了围绕Docker的生态系统。dotCloud公司后来也改名为Docker Inc,专注于Docker相关技术和产品的开发。 相似文献
7.
目的 近年来,随着我国遥感技术的快速发展,遥感数据呈现出大数据的特点,遥感数据的时效性增强,针对新环境下遥感算法编程语言众多,程序运行和部署环境需求多样,程序的集成和部署困难的问题,提出了一种遥感算法程序快速封装与Docker容器化系统集成架构。方法 该系统架构主要包括:1)遥感算法程序的镜像自动化封装制作;2)镜像的分发管理,达到算法程序镜像的共享;3)遥感信息产品生产流程的容器化编排服务,将相关联的算法程序镜像串联,以满足特定遥感信息产品的生产;4)容器的调度运行,调用镜像,实现特定遥感产品的容器化运行。本文在上述容器化系统集成架构下,以Landsat5数据的NDVI、NDWI信息产品的生产作为容器化生产实例,并同物理机、KVM (kernel-based virtual machine)虚拟机在运行时间、内存占用量、部署效率等性能进行了对比。结果 Docker容器虚拟化环境下的产品生产和物理机环境下在运行时间和内存占用量上几无差别,优于KVM虚拟机。Docker容器虚拟化环境和KVM虚拟机环境下在部署上能够节省大量时间,相比于物理机环境能够提高部署效率。结论 容器化的系统集成方式能够有效解决遥感算法程序集成和部署困难的问题,有利于遥感算法程序的复用和流程的共享,提高系统集成效率,具备较强的遥感数据实时快速处理能力。 相似文献
8.
龚方生 《电子技术与软件工程》2021,(4):54-56
本文研究了微服务中的Docker技术应用。微服务架构作为大型云平台重要组成部分,其设计水平直接营销了大型云台运行性能,而Docker技术在微服务架构设计中充当着重要角色,通过将Docker技术应用于微服务架构设计中,不仅可以提高信息系统的运行性能,还能保证信息的安全性。为了充分发挥和利用Docker技术的应用优势,现以"作战筹划微服务系统"为例,根据Docker技术在微服务中的应用特点,从微服务架构设计、作战筹划微服务系统分解、微服务部署、系统验证三个方面入手,将Docker技术科学应用于作战筹划微服务系统中,应用结果表明:Docker技术具有非常高的可行性和有效性,不仅实现了对微服务架构的科学设计,还提高了信息系统的部署效率和效果,为实现对系统运行状态的实时监控和管理,提高信息系统运行性能提供重要的技术支持。希望通过这次研究,为相关人员提供有效的借鉴和参考。 相似文献
9.
10.
平台即服务(PaaS)作为云计算的三种服务模型之一,为应用程序提供运行环境,并将应用的部署和依赖关系管理起来,极大的方便了应用开发者。Docker基于LXC的轻量虚拟化特点,启动速度快且占用资源少,为PaaS的构建提供了良好的支持。本文分析了Docker的特点,设计了一种基于Docker的开发者服务平台,为开发者提供代码托管、编译发布和运行环境等服务。实验测试结果表明,该设计方案具有系统资源占用少和快速部署的优点。 相似文献